Oracle consultas tablespace

Solo disponible en BuenasTareas
  • Páginas : 3 (568 palabras )
  • Descarga(s) : 0
  • Publicado : 3 de marzo de 2011
Leer documento completo
Vista previa del texto
ADMINISTRACION DE BASES DE DATOS
GRUPO 5 – JUEVES 8.30PM
Jose Mauricio Diaz Rodriguez
1. Consultar los tablespaces que componen la BD. Comprobar los archivos que tiene cada uno de ellos. Cuálesson 'locales' y cuáles no?

Consulta los tablespaces del sistema:
SQL> select tablespace_name,status from dba_tablespaces;

Comprobar cuales son locales y cuales no:
SQL> selecttablespace_name, extent_management, allocation_type from
dba_tablespaces:

Comprobar los archivos que tiene cada uno de ellos:

SQL> select*from dba_data_files;

2. Crear un tablespace llamadoNomina, NO manejado localmente, con el archivo E:\oracle\product\10.2.0\oradata\CUNG\U01\Nomina01.dbf, con un tamaño de 1M.

3. Eliminarlo

4. Crearlo de nuevo, manejado localmente y crear 3tablas (Empleados, Cargos, Dependencias) de 256K sobre dicho tablespace. Borrar la tabla llamada Cargos y crear una tabla llamada Parafiscales de 352K. ¿Qué ocurre y por qué?.
SQL> CREATETABLESPACE NOMINA DATAFILE
‘D:\ORACLE\ORADATA\CUNG\U01\NOMINA.DBF’
SIZE 1M;

SQL> CREATE TABLE EMPLEADOS
(ID VARCHAR(10) PRIMARY KEY,NOMBRE VARCHAR(20),EDAD INT);
SQL> CREATE TABLE CARGOS(CODIGO VARCHAR(5)PRIMARY KEY,NOMBRE VARCHAR(20));
SQL> CREATE DEPENDENCIAS
(CODIGO VARCHAR(5)PRIMARY KEY,NOMBRE VARCHAR(20));

5. Poner el tablespace Nomina en modo READONLY. Insertar unregistro en alguna de las tablas, ¿qué ocurre y por qué?.

No permite insertar ningún registro dado que el READ ONLY, solo permite lectura.
6. Borrar la tabla Empleados, ¿por qué se puede borrar?.Dejar el tablespace Nomina en modo READWRITE. Repetir el insert sobre la tabla Cargos. ¿qué ocurre y por qué?.

////////////////////////////////////////////////

Permite ingresar información sinproblemas.
7. Crear una tabla llamada Vacaciones de 256K en el tablespace Nomina, ¿qué ocurre y por qué?.

Se crea la tabla con un tamaño inicial de 256 kb, la clausula storage, permite...
tracking img